The IGCSE Edexcel Mathematics course is designed to build a thorough and lasting understanding of essential mathematical principles. It introduces students to the key areas of number, algebra, geometry, and statistics, ensuring they develop the confidence and clarity required to tackle increasingly complex problems. The curriculum is structured to support learners at all stages, gradually guiding them from fundamental techniques to more advanced methods through consistent practice and conceptual reinforcement.
Throughout the course, students explore algebraic manipulation, equations, graphs, sequences, and functions, enabling them to understand and model real-life situations. They study geometry through properties of shapes, transformations, trigonometry, and measures, building a solid sense of spatial reasoning and accuracy. The statistics component deepens their ability to interpret data, understand probability, and make informed predictions based on numerical patterns and trends.
The programme emphasises clear reasoning, step-by-step problem-solving, and the ability to apply mathematical ideas in unfamiliar contexts—essential skills for examination success. By engaging with past-paper practice, structured guidance, and a supportive learning environment, students develop both competence and confidence in handling a wide range of mathematical challenges.
By the end of the course, learners are thoroughly prepared for the Edexcel IGCSE Mathematics examination and equipped with the analytical skills needed for A-Level study, scientific subjects, economics, computer science, and many other fields that rely on strong mathematical ability.
